In 1904, a mysterious kidnapper has plunged London into panic. Adults vanish without a trace, and the city has given the unseen culprit a name: The Silent Taker.
Yet the truth is far more difficult to believe. Mrs. Dean witnessed something impossible.
She saw a man dressed in green leading several adults away to a place unknown. We know that place as Neverland. To those living in London, however, it is something beyond reason—something no sensible person could ever believe.
To the public, Mrs. Dean has gone mad.
Her claims have damaged the Dean family's livelihood, for appearances matter, and respectability means everything. Yet no one realizes that Mrs. Dean is telling the truth.
What no one knows is that there are two truths waiting to be uncovered, mistaken by all as the work of a single culprit.
This is the side of Peter Pan's story we have never seen. A time when speaking of a man in green or adults flying into the night sky would have been enough for society to dismiss you as mad.
